The Royal Delfín has been operating since the year 2000 in Tenerife and has specifically been built for cruises to the Whales and Dolphins. The Royal Delfín has a licence to carry 200 clients. Fabulous Luxury Cruise Aboard the Royal Delfín you have the opportunity to enjoy a fabulous 4 1/2 hour cruise to the Cliffs of Los Gigantes and the Masca bay the Royal way. On board you will enjoy the space and comfort, sunbathing, observing the whales and the fantastic views. You can also relax in the shade of the elegant bar with a cool drink. They serve a nice complimentary buffet lunch and drinks by the cliffs. There will be plenty of time for a swim in the clear waters by the tall cliffs. Don't forget your swimming costume and cameras! The Royal Delfín is ideal for everyone as you will have plenty of room to roam around the boat, whether you want to sunbathe or sit inside where there is air conditioning. A spacious modern boat with attentive staff who will look after you on this wonderful 4.5 hour trip where you will hopefully get to see beautiful mammals, enjoy a smooth sail in glorious weather, take a refreshing dip in the ocean, enjoy good food and drink and enhance your suntan, all in one trip! There is plenty to see in the beautiful city of Tallinn. The Red Line is the shortest of the three lines but the fun sure isn't forgone. The adventure starts at the Mere Pst and not before long, you'll be at the Song Festival Grounds at Bus Stop 2, where the Estonian Song Festival is held every 5 years. From then you'll be able to see the Russalka Monument from up high, the memorial that was built after the tragedy of the sunken Russian warship in 1893. If you love nature then hop-on the Green Line for a journey through the historic suburbs. Hop-off at Pirita at Bus Stop 5 to witness the breath-taking views of Pirita Beach or at Bus Stop 6 to take a long leisurely stroll through the Botanical Gardens. All along the way you'll be able to take in the incredible atmosphere as we drive straight down the long City Harbour. If you want a bit of fun on your trip then take the Blue Line. Explore the history of Tallinn at the Open Air Museum at Bus Stop 3, do a spot of shopping at the Rocca al Mare Shopping Centre at Bus Stop 4, or if you want to make some new furry friends, hop-off at Bus Stop 5 to visit the zoo!
